Looking for things to do in Memphis? Whether you come for the music, for the food or for the most fun interactive history lesson you’ll ever have, Memphis offers attractions for the entire family.

Take a crew to the Memphis Zoo, enjoy interactive fun at the Children’s Museum of Memphis or head over to the Pink Palace Museum for exhibits of dinosaurs and treasure hunting, just to name a few. Travel around downtown by trolley and delve into Beale Street by day, lounge on the deck of a Mississippi Riverboat or put your eye in the sky at the Sharpe Planetarium.

Visit the Peabody and learn the history behind the famous mid-morning duck walk. Satisfy your family’s inner-Elvis with a stay in the famous Heartbreak Hotel.
 
To get away from the city life and take in a little fresh air, explore some of the city's green space; there are thousands of acres of public Memphis parks. Memphis’ Botanical Gardens certainly cannot be overlooked. Take the kids for a stroll through the blooms of flowers and abundance of small wildlife in the gardens sylvan setting.

The Soulsville Stax Museum, Sun Studio and Rock and Soul Museum house the artifacts from the legends that started the Memphis musical revolution. While the kids may not remember Elvis, they’ll love the fun and funky relics of these rock n’ roll vaults.

The Mud Island River Park has a knack for entertaining children all day with the Mississippi River Museum, featuring a history of the river from the first Spanish settlers to the Civil War and the musical pioneers of Memphis.

Whatever your family itinerary, Memphis attractions offer exciting and enriching experiences for the whole family.
